Abstract
Procedimiento para la fabricación de condensadores eléctricos, caracterizado porque comprende las fases de colocar un cuerpo de condensador compuesto por capas alternas de tiras eléctricamente conductores y película polimérica en una envoltura de condensador, someter el interior de la envoltura a una primera presión sub-atmosférica durante un período de tiempo suficiente para eliminar substancialmente todos los gases de dicho interior sin dejar de mantener la temperatura de la capa polimérica por debajo de los 60ºC, someter separadamente un dieléctrico líquido formado por una mezcla de un 5 a un 95% en peso de un óxido de alquildifenilo mono-halogenado, en el que el grupo alquilo contiene de 1 a 20 átomos de carbono y un 95% a un 5% en peso de un óxido de difenilo monohalogenado, a una segunda presión sub-atmosférica durante un periodo de tiempo suficiente para eliminar prácticamente todos los gases del líquido.
